A gap between the sash's frame and the frame may be the reason for your windows that are not closing properly. This can lead to drafts, but it could also cause dampness and water damage. To test this, try placing a piece of paper between the sash and the frame to see if the frame can be sealed.

To fix it, you'll need to remove the seals around the frame and the sash. Then, you'll need to remove the locking gearbox from its position within the frame. To open the gearbox you will require a flat torch or a screwdriver. After removing the gearbox you will need to replace it with one that is similar in size and shape.

Repair of window frames made of UPVC

If your uPVC windows have cracks or holes, or an unsound window seal It is crucial to repair the problem as soon as you notice it. These issues can cause glass to fog and they may also lead to water leaks. The frames may also become damaged, which can lower the insulation value and increasing energy bills. The majority of these issues can be easily addressed by a professional or a DIY repair.

UPVC window repairs are more cost-effective than replacement of the entire unit. However, in certain situations, it's better to replace the entire unit. This is particularly true when the frame is damaged beyond repair. There are a variety of aspects that affect the total cost of UPVC window replacement, including the type of material used and the amount of work involved. A complete replacement will cost between $100 and $1,000 per window, and the price will vary depending on the extent of the damage and whether replacement is required.

It is crucial to wash UPVC windows regularly to prevent the accumulation of dirt and moisture. You can avoid costly repairs in the future. Generally, it is recommended to do this two times per year. You could also use WD-40 to grease the moving parts of your UPVC window. It is best to employ a soft brush to get rid of any cobwebs or dust from the frame before cleaning it. You can also sand any scuff marks on the frames to make them look new again.

A leaking UPVC can be caused by many circumstances, including weather conditions or general wear and tear. These factors can cause the UPVC window to warp or become damaged. This damage can be expensive to repair, so it is crucial to seek out a qualified expert to complete the task.

Another common problem is water condensation between the glass panes of your double glazed window repairs-glazed UPVC windows. This is usually the result of window frames aren't fitted correctly or the nail fins have become loose and not providing a good seal. A uPVC repair expert will replace the seals and make sure that the window is well sealed which will prevent drafts and improve efficiency in energy use.
